Vermeer boss Mark Core has been named as the new chair for the 2013 International Construction and Utility Equipment Exposition (ICUEE).

Vice president marketing and lifecycle management for Vermeer Corporation, Core will head up the management committee for the trade show, set to take place October 1-3, 2013 at the Kentucky Exposition Center in Louisville, KY.

The biennial event serves the utility and construction industries. The 2013 edition is expected to cover more than one million net square feet (300,000 m2) of outdoor and indoor exhibit space and is known as The Demo Expo for its hands-on working equipment demonstrations.

Core is joined on the management committee by a number of industry heads, including Tim Doucette from Liebherr and David Althaus from John Deere Construction & Forestry.
